خرید بک لینک شرکت نرم افزار عارف رایانه

مطالب مرتبط با آموزش طراحی وب سایت

نرم افزار مطب

نوشته تصادفي

تبلیغات متنی

برچسب های پرکاربرد

Back-End Front-End Html JavaScript php چیست php چیه آموزش دانلود از گوگل مارکت آموزش دانلود از گوگل پلی اموزش طراحی وب سایت اندروید 5.1 بخشهای طراحی وب سایت تعریف php تعریف پی اچ پی زبان php زبان php چیست ساخت جدول ساخت دیتابیس ساخت دیتابیس با دستور CREATE ساخت دیتابیس در mysql شبکه اجتماعی شروع کار با زبان برنامه نویسی php طراح وب سایت خوب طراح وب سایت شدن قدم به قدم تا طراح وب سایت شدن مراحل طراحی وب سایت مزیت های زبان برنامه نویسی php معرفی زبان برنامه نویسی php نسخه های php پی اچ پی چیست پی اچ پی چیه

چگونه می توانم طراح وب سایت شوم؟

خانه » آموزش طراحی وب سایت » ترفندهای طراحی وب سایت » چگونه می توانم طراح وب سایت شوم؟

 برای دوستانی که میخواهند طراحی وب یاد بگیرند ودر همان ابتدای راه سوالاتی مانند “چگونه می‌توانم طراح وب سایت شوم؟” یا “برای یادگیری طراحی سایت از کجا شروع کنم؟” برایشان پیش امده است و نمی دانند از کجا باید شروع کنند این مطالب را گردآوری کردیم .

مراحل مختلف طراح وب سایت شدن

دوستان عزیز طراحی وب سایت به دو دسته کلی تقسیم می شود :

۱- Front-End

۲-Back-End

وب دولوپر ، وب دیزاین

وب دولوپر ، وب دیزاین

۱- آشنایی با Front-End

به گزارش سایت تم کد فرانت اند همان بخش طراحی ظاهری وب سایت و همان محیط گرافیکی هست که کاربران اینترنت آنرا مشاهده می کنند . ویژگی های ظاهری مثل : نوع و رنگ و سایز فونت ها، چند ستونه بودن وبسایت، گرافیک و چند بخشی بودن منوها، افکت ها و غیره .در بخش Front-End به آن می پردازند.

توسعه دهنده گان Front-End   به یادگیری چه چیزهایی نیاز دارند؟

Html :

نخستین گام برای یادگیری طراحی وب سایت، یادگیری زبان‌های HTML و CSS است. HTML مخفف عبارت Hyper Text Markup Language به معنای “زبان نشانه‌گذاری ابر متن” می‌باشد.

با استفاده از HTML ساختار کلی وب سایت تعیین می شود. مواردی مثل : ستون‌ها، محل قرارگیری متن‌ها، محل قرارگیری عکس‌ها، منوها وغیره . و در واقع چارچوب کلی یک صفحه وب توسط HTML نوشته می‌شود.

 Css :

مخفف عبارت Cascading Style Sheets به معنای “شیوه نامه‌ی آبشاری” می‌باشد.

بوسیله از CSS می‌توانیم به کدهای HTML مان ، خاصیت‌های مختلفی بدهیم . خواصی مانند : نوع و سایز فونت، رنگ پس‌زمینه، عکس پس‌زمینه، حالت متن (وسط‌چین، چپ‌چین، راست‌چین و هم‌تراز) و… را اضافه کنیم . در واقع CSS می تواند به صفحات ساده‌ی HTML ، زیبایی بدهد.

برای مشاهده  تفاوت HTML و CSS و توصیه استفاده‌ی همزمان از این دو زبان در کنار یکدیگر به تصاویر زیر نگاه کنید:

استفاده از css

استفاده از css

تصویر اول صفحه وب سایتی را نشان می دهد که فقط از کدهای HTML تشکیل شده است ، اما در تصویر دوم، کدهایی CSS نیز در آن به کار برده شده است.

JavaScript:

جاوااسکریپت یک زبان برنامه نویسی است. بر خلاف HTML و CSS که فاقد قدرت محاسباتی هستند وصرفا زبان‌های نشانه‌گذاری جهت ایجاد صفحات بودند ،جاوااسکریپت زبان قدرتمندی است که می‌توانیم بوسیله آن ویژگی‌های خاص و منحصر به فردی به صفحات وب سایت بدهیم . ویژگی هایی که با HTML و CSS ممکن نبود. برای  مثال یکی از ساده ترین کارهایی که می توان با جاوااسکریپت انجام داد این است که  بوسیله آن می‌توانیم آمار بازدیدکنندگان صفحات مختلف وبسایت مان را به همراه اطلاعاتی همچون نوع سیستم عامل، نوع مرورگر و… را بدست آوریم .

برای طراحی صفحات وب یادگیری جاوااسکریپت چندان لازم نیست چون شما می توانید و تنها با HTML و CSS می‌توان وب سایت‌های بسیار زیبایی طراحی کنید اما بوسیله  جاوااسکریپت می‌توانید ،وب سایت‌های حرفه‌ای‌تری طراحی کنید.

۲- آشنایی با Back-End

تمامی محاسبات و پردازش‌های وب سایت در قسمت بک اند انجام می‌شود. به عنوان مثال هنگام ثبت نام در وبسایت ، ابتدا وارد صفحه‌ی ثبت نام می‌شوید و فرم مربوط به ثبت نام را پر می‌کنید. آن چه از فرم می بینید مربوط به Front-End است که شما مشاهده می نمایید. اما وقتی  بر روی دکمه‌ی “عضویت” یا “ارسال” کلیک می‌کنید، تمامی اطلاعاتی که در فرم ثبت نام نوشته بودید، به سرور ارسال شده و پس از پردازش، مقادیر وارد شده در بانک اطلاعاتی ذخیره می‌شوند. این عملیات که کاربران قادر به مشاهده آن نیستند مربوط به Back-End می‌باشد.

توسعه دهنده‌گان Back-End به یادگیری چه چیزهایی نیاز دارند؟

توسعه دهنده‌گان بک اند ، علاوه بر زبان‌های HTML و CSS ، باید به یکی از زبان‌های سمت سرور نیز تسلط داشته باشند. زبان‌های سمت سرور (Server-Side) زبان‌هایی هستند که به شما این امکان را می‌دهند تا بتوانید داده‌های دریافت شده از سمت کاربر را بر روی سرور ذخیره کنید و به پردازش و بازیابی آن‌ها بپردازید.

برای برنامه نویسی سمت سرور زبان‌های مختلفی وجود دارند که هریک داری ویژگی‌های متفاوتی است  و شما باید بعد از تحقیق راجه به هر کدام در نهایت یکی را انتخاب کرده و شروع به یادگیری کنید .

PHP :

پی اچ پی مخفف عبارت  Hypertext Preprocessor به معنی “پیش‌پردازنده‌ی ابرمتن” بوده و محبوب‌ترین و پر استفاده‌ترین زبان برنامه نویسی تحت وب می‌باشد.

Asp.Net :

مخفف عبارت Active Server Pages به معنی “صفحات فعال سرور” می‌باشد. گفتنی ست که Asp.Net  یک تکنولوژی است نه یک زبان برنامه نویسی ،  که میتواند برای شما امکان برنامه نویسی با یکی از زبان‌های دات نت در محیط وب را فراهم می‌کند. Asp.Net  متعلق به شرکت مایکروسافت است و برای اینکه بتوانید با آن به برنامه نویسی سمت سرور بپردازید باید به یکی از زبان‌های دات نت مانند سی‌شارپ ، VB.Net و… مسلط باشید.

زبان‌های دیگری نیز وجود دارند که این روزها طرفداران زیادی پیدا کرده‌اند و استفاده از آن‌ها رو به رشد است. مانند Node.js ، Python ، Ruby on Rails و حتی JAVA و ++C

یادگیری بانک اطلاعاتی (Database)

در ادامه انتها برای طراحی یک سایت شما ملزم به  یادگیری یک بانک اطلاعاتی (دیتابیس) هستید.تا با کمک آن بتوانید اطلاعات دریافتی از کاربران را ذخیره کنید، مورد پردازش قرار دهید و در مواقع لزوم آنها را بازیابی کرده و به کاربر نمایش دهید.

از معروف‌ترین دیتابیس‌ها می‌توان به MySQL ، SQL Server ، Oracle ، MariaDB و MongoDB اشاره کرد. البته بیشترین تعداد کاربران به ترتیب مربوط به MySQL و SQL Server می‌باشد.

توصیه ما به شما :

برای یادگیری طراحی وب سایت در گام نخست باید HTML و CSS را فرا بگیرید. در گام بعدی تصمیم با شماست که در کدامین بخش از طراحی وب سایت می خواهید حرفه ای شوید ، Back-End  یا  Front-End ؟

اگر انتخاب شما Front-End بود حتما به سراغ یادگیری جاوااسکریپت بروید. ولی اگر انتخاب شما Back-End بود باید یکی از زبان های سمت سرور مانند : Php  یا Asp.Net را بیاموزید.

 


# # # # # # # # # #

مطالب پیشنهادی

هدست واقعیت مجازی گیر وی آر بعدی سامسونگ با کنترلر اختصاصی همراه می‌شود

تولید کوچکترین تراشه نمایشگر فول اچ دی با تکنولوژی دی ال پی

گلکسی اس 6 تا دو هفته آینده آپدیت اندروید 7 را دریافت می‌کند

گوگل اسیستنت اکنون قادر به کنترل دستگاه‌های خانه هوشمند است

پربازدید های آموزش طراحی وب سایت , ترفندهای طراحی وب سایت , گوناگون

نظرات شما